I visited this place in June 2016 and left feeling quite satisfied however I know that a lot of people would be quite disappointed if they came here. The food options for me were great however once you've chosen what you'd like, they microwave it for you. Knowing this now, I would only visit during a peak time where hopefully the food will be fresh. Almost all of it is soy based so people avoiding soy might not enjoy visiting. They had something that tastes EXACTLY like the 'honey chicken' my local Chinese restaurant back home in Australia does. It was very delicious and I want to go back for this. Everything is vegan except for fortune cookies (egg) and some drinks. Service was great, very friendly and spoke good English however I found it strange that they could not speak Hungarian as they are clearly living and working in this country.
